Gators Women’s Hoops Defeat Dayton for Sixth-Straight Win
The Florida Gators women’s basketball team traveled up north to take on a winless Dayton squad on Sunday. The Gators came out on top 69-65, picking up their sixth-straight victory thanks to a career-best performance from Florida guard Nina Rickards. Read More »49ers Hand Dolphins First Loss Since Week 6
The San Francisco 49ers defeated the Miami Dolphins on Sunday 33-17, handing Miami their first loss since Week 6. The loss ended the Dolphins’ five game win streak.
